Good article, well written. I’m surprised that so many people are trying to make remote work “right” or “wrong”. As you suggest, it’s not a matter or right or wrong, but a matter of management capability. There are times that being physically together speeds up projects and solidifies teams. But a manager’s inability or unwillingness to get results in a virtual environment is simply a weakness of that manager, and should be treated as such. I am seeing people now who are still unable and unwilling to communicate with a virtual team. There will always be virtual situations, if not with your team with a team you work with or even a person who can’t be onsite that day. We have to move from trying to convince people of which is better and help managers be more successful regardless of the situation. Thanks for sharing your ideas!
